Ingredients for Cream Cheese Chicken

Here’s everything you’ll need to make this creamy dream come true:

  • 8 ounces cream cheese (a block of Philly), softened – trust me, don’t skip the softening step!
  • 2 large chicken breasts, halved lengthwise – this makes them cook faster and more evenly
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der – for that extra flavor boost
  • Salt & pepper to taste – I’m generous with both
  • 1 tablespoon butter – because butter makes everything better
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il – helps prevent sticking
  • 1/2 medium onion, chopped – about 1/2 cup
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ced – fresh is best!
  • 3/4 cup chicken broth – gives the sauce perfect consistency
  • 1/2 teaspoon Italian seasoning – my secret weapon
  • 1/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es – just enough kick
  • Fresh chopped parsley (optional) – for that pretty green pop

Ingredient Notes & Substitutions

No microwave for softening cream cheese? Leave it on the counter for 2 hours. Swap red pepper flakes for smoked paprika if you prefer milder heat. Use veggie broth instead of chicken for a vegetarian version – the sauce will still be dreamy!

How to Make Cream Cheese Chicken

Okay, let’s get cooking! This cream cheese chicken comes together in three simple steps – prep, sauce, and combine. Follow along, and you’ll have that creamy goodness on your table in no time.

Step 1: Prep the Cream Cheese and Chicken

First things first – that cream cheese needs to be soft! I cut my block into smaller cubes and microwave it for about 30 seconds (check after 15 if your microwave runs hot). You want it soft enough to stir easily, but not melted into a puddle.

While that’s happening, I take my chicken breasts and slice them in half lengthwise – like butterflying but all the way through. This makes thinner cutlets that cook faster and more evenly. Season both sides generously with gar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Don’t be shy here – this is your chance to build flavor!

Heat the butter and oil in your skillet over medium-high heat. When it’s shimmering, add the chicken. Cook for 5-6 minutes per side until golden brown and the internal temp hits 165°F. Transfer to a plate and cover loosely with foil – we’ll come back to these beauties soon.

Step 2: Make the Cream Cheese Sauce

Now for the magic! In that same skillet (keep all those tasty brown bits!), reduce the heat to medium and add the onions. Sauté for 5-7 minutes until they’re soft and starting to caramelize. That sweet onion flavor is going to make your sauce incredible.

Add the minced garlic and stir for just 30 seconds – you’ll smell when it’s ready. Then pour in the chicken broth, scraping up any stuck-on bits from the pan. Those little flavor bombs are gold!

Now add your softened cream cheese, Italian seasoning, and red pepper flakes. Stir constantly as the cream cheese melts into the broth. At first it’ll look lumpy, but keep stirring – in about 2 minutes you’ll have the smoothest, creamiest sauce you’ve ever seen. If it’s too thick, add a splash more broth.

Step 3: Combine and Serve

Time to bring it all together! Return the chicken to the skillet, nestling each piece into that luscious sauce. Let everything warm through for about 2 minutes – just enough time for the flavors to mingle.

Give it a taste and adjust the seasoning if needed. Sometimes I add an extra pinch of salt or a squeeze of lemon juice to brighten it up. If you’re feeling fancy, sprinkle with fresh parsley right before serving.

And that’s it! Spoon that creamy sauce generously over each piece of chicken. Watch how it clings to every nook and cranny – that’s how you know it’s perfect. Serve immediately while it’s piping hot and enjoy the compliments!

A creamy and flavorful chicken dish made with tender chicken breasts and a rich cream cheese sauce.

  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ale
  • 8 ounces cream cheese (a block of Philly), softened
  • 2 large chicken breasts
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• Salt & pepper to taste
  • 1 tablespoon butter
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1/2 medium onion, chopped
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 3/4 cup chicken broth
  • 1/2 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• 1/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
  • Fresh chopped parsley (optional, to taste)

Instructions

  1. Microwave the cream cheese until very soft. Cut it into smaller pieces and set aside.
  2. Cut the chicken breasts in half lengthwise to make 4 thinner pieces. Season with gar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
  3. Heat butter and o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Add chicken and cook for 5-6 minutes per side or until golden and cooked through (165°F). Transfer to a plate.
  4. Reduce heat to medium. Add onions to the skillet and sauté for 5-7 minutes until softened and lightly browned.
  5. Stir in garlic and cook for 30 seconds.
  6. Add chicken broth, cream cheese, Italian seasoning, and red pepper flakes. Stir until the sauce is smooth.
  7. Return chicken to the skillet and warm through. Thin sauce with extra broth if needed. Season with salt, pepper, and parsley if desired. Serve immediately.

Notes

  • Use softened cream cheese for a smoother sauce.
  • Adjust red pepper flakes for desired spice level.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days.

Tips for Perfect Cream Cheese Chicken

After making this dish more times than I can count, I’ve learned a few tricks that take cream cheese chicken from good to “oh wow!” Here are my can’t-miss tips:

Softening cream cheese is non-negotiable. I’ve tried shortcuts (big mistake) – rock-hard cream cheese will leave you with lumpy sauce. Microwave in 15-second bursts, stirring between each, until it’s spreadable but not melted. No microwave? Leave it out 2 hours before cooking.

Watch your sauce like a hawk. That creamy texture walks a fine line between perfect and too thick. If it starts looking more like paste than sauce, whisk in broth 1 tablespoon at a time. Mine usually needs an extra splash right at the end.

Taste as you go! The seasoning amounts are guidelines – your cream cheese brand, broth, and personal taste matter. I always do a final taste test before serving and usually add another pinch of salt or squeeze of lemon to brighten it up.

Don’t overcrowd the pan. When browning the chicken, give each piece space! If they’re touching, they’ll steam instead of getting that gorgeous golden crust. I’d rather cook in two batches than sacrifice texture.

Fresh garlic makes all the difference. That jarred stuff just doesn’t give the same flavor pop. When you mince it, let it sit 5 minutes before cooking – something about that waiting period makes the flavor even better.

Storing and Reheating Cream Cheese Chicken

Let’s talk leftovers – because let’s be real, you might want to make extra just to have some for later! Cream cheese chicken keeps beautifully if you store it right.

Fridge storage is a breeze. Just transfer everything to an airtight container once it’s cooled a bit (but don’t leave it out more than 2 hours). It’ll stay fresh for 3 days – though in my house, it never lasts that long! The sauce might thicken up in the fridge – that’s totally normal.

Reheating on the stove is my favorite method. Add a splash of chicken broth to loosen the sauce, then warm it over low-medium heat, stirring often. Takes about 5 minutes. The gentle heat keeps that creamy texture perfect.

Microwave works in a pinch. Cover with a damp paper towel and heat in 30-second bursts, stirring between each. Careful – it heats unevenly! If the sauce separates, just whisk it back together.

One word of caution – I don’t recommend freezing this one. Cream cheese sauces can get grainy when thawed. But honestly? You probably won’t have any left to freeze anyway!

Cream Cheese Chicken FAQs

I get asked these questions all the time about my cream cheese chicken recipe – here are the answers straight from my kitchen!

How long can cream cheese sit out?

Food safety first! Cream cheese can safely sit at room temperature for up to 2 hours max. Any longer and you’re risking bacteria growth. I usually soften mine in the microwave (15-second bursts) right before cooking – much safer!

What’s the best way to soften cream cheese?

My foolproof method? Cut the block into smaller cubes and microwave in 15-second intervals, stirring between each, until it’s soft but not melted. Takes about 30-45 seconds total. No microwave? Leave it on the counter for 1-2 hours – just don’t forget about it!

Can I use frozen chicken?

You can, but thaw it first! Frozen chicken won’t brown properly and could make your sauce watery. Thaw overnight in the fridge or use the cold water method (sealed bag in cold water, changing water every 30 minutes). Pat it dry before cooking for the best sear.

Help! My sauce is lumpy – how do I fix it?

Don’t panic! Grab a whisk and stir vigorously – most lumps will smooth out as the cream cheese melts fully. If stubborn lumps remain, strain the sauce through a fine mesh sieve. Next time, make sure your cream cheese is properly softened before adding it!
